WebJan 3, 2013 · Problem: k – 16 = 12. Step 1: Identify the variable we are solving for: (k) Step 2: To isolate that variable, you must do the inverse operation to get zero by the variable (cancel out). For example: if you have +6 by the variable, you would subtract 6 from both sides of the equation and vice versa. K – 16 = 12.
